Radioactive Decay Data:

  • Spin: (5/2)-
  • Half life: 42.0 s ( 42 sec., λ = 0.0165035 s-1)
  • Mode of decay:
    E.C.
    to
    183
    78
    Pt
      (Q = 5.500 MeV)   Branch ratio: 99.64 %
  • Mode of decay:
    α
    to
    179
    77
    Ir
      (Q = 5.470 MeV)   Branch ratio: 0.36 %
